admin 管理员组

文章数量: 1184232


2024年4月30日发(作者:中文base64编码)

基于spring cloud的教务管理系

统的设计与实现

1.概述:基于 spring cloud 的教务管理系统是一个

基于微服务的应用,它将传统的教务管理系统的功能分解

为多个独立的微服务,使用 spring cloud 构建整个系

统。

2.设计:基于spring cloud的教务管理系统采用微服

务架构,根据各个功能模块划分出不同的服务模块。比如

学生信息管理模块、成绩管理模块、课表管理模块、教师

信息管理模块、资源管理模块等。各个模块之间使用

Spring Cloud Feign技术进行服务调用,以便实现各个模

块之间的交互,同时可以使用Spring Cloud Gateway作为

API网关,统一暴露所有的服务接口,方便第三方客户端的

调用。

3.实现:在实现教务管理系统之前,首先要准备好必

要的环境,包括JDK、Maven和Spring Cloud的相关组

件。然后根据上面的设计,逐步开发出各个服务模块,实

现教务管理系统的核心功能。最后,使用Spring Cloud

Config提供配置中心,使用Spring Cloud Bus实现消息总

线,使用Spring Cloud Sleuth提供分布式服务跟踪,使

用Spring Cloud Security提供安全认证。完成上述步骤

后,就可以把教务管理系统部署到生产环境,实现对外的

服务调用。


本文标签: 模块 服务 教务 管理系统 实现